Z+/Z lithium niobate optical waveguide sensitivity related to pyroelectric effect

Abstract

Lithium niobate crystal is widely used for the design and fabrication of integrated electro-optic modulators. As a ferroelectric material, one sees its spontaneous polarization change with temperature variations. This phenomenon, known as the pyroelectric effect, induces strong waveguide transmission variations for waveguides realized on $Z$-cut wafers. Waveguides made by titanium in-diffusion either on the ${{\rm{Z}}^ +}$ or ${{\rm{Z}}^ -}$ side of the crystal show a significant difference in temperature behavior. Experimental data, enlightened by numerical simulations, help to show why ${{\rm{Z}}^ -}$ waveguides are more immune to temperature changes than ${{\rm{Z}}^ +}$ ones.
